Fizzy Space Lemon

Lemon Skunk × Space Queen

Fizzy Space Lemon is a modern hybrid cultivar celebrated for its bright, lemon-forward profile and effervescent aroma. This strain, often found in connoisseur circles, suggests a sensory experience reminiscent of sparkling lemon soda with a unique twist.

Appearance

Fizzy Space Lemon buds are typically medium to large, with angular, slightly elongated shapes characteristic of sativa-leaning hybrids. They often display lime to forest green coloration, sometimes with sun-faded edges. Abundant, thin orange pistils contrast against the calyxes, and dense, glassy trichome coverage gives the buds a frosted appearance.

Depending on genetics and growing conditions, some phenotypes may exhibit lavender swirls in the sugar leaves, particularly if exposed to cooler temperatures late in the flowering stage. The buds generally possess medium density and grind into a fluffy texture, suitable for even packing and burning.

Aroma & Flavor

The aroma of Fizzy Space Lemon is dominated by zesty lemon peel and sweet citrus soda, evoking notes of lemon-lime spritzers. Deeper olfactory examination may reveal hints of tropical candy or green mango, especially if the lineage includes Space Queen traits. A subtle peppery undertone from caryophyllene can add a layer of warmth.

Upon combustion or vaporization, the flavor profile mirrors the aroma, offering a bright, sparkling citrus taste. The experience is often described as effervescent, with a clean, sharp lemon zest that is layered with subtle sweetness. Hints of cream or herbal notes may also be present, contributing to its complex bouquet.

Effects

Fizzy Space Lemon is generally associated with energetic and euphoric effects, making it a popular choice for daytime use. Consumers often report a buoyant, heady lift that can stimulate creativity and provide a positive mood enhancement.

The strain's uplifting qualities are thought to be well-suited for activities requiring focus and a sense of well-being. While primarily stimulating, the effects are typically balanced, avoiding excessive intensity for most users.

Terpenes & Cannabinoids

While specific lab data for Fizzy Space Lemon can be scarce, its profile is expected to be dominated by limonene, contributing to its prominent citrus aroma and flavor. Other terpenes likely present include caryophyllene, myrcene, pinene, terpinolene, ocimene, and valencene, which collectively contribute to its complex scent and potential effects.

THC levels typically range from 18-26%, with CBD content below 1%. The combination of these cannabinoids and terpenes results in a profile that emphasizes uplifting and creative experiences, with a distinct lemon-forward character.

Origins & Lineage

The exact genetic lineage of Fizzy Space Lemon is not widely published, but its name suggests a cross between a lemon-dominant strain and a cultivar from the "Space" family, such as Space Queen or Space Cake. This hybridization likely aims to combine the bright citrus notes of lemon varieties with the uplifting and potentially creamy or tropical undertones found in Space-family genetics.

The "Fizzy" descriptor points to a terpene profile that mimics the sensation of carbonated beverages, often achieved through a combination of limonene with terpenes like terpinolene or ocimene. This modern cultivar likely emerged in the early to mid-2020s, reflecting a trend towards specific citrus expressions in the market.

Cultivation

Fizzy Space Lemon is expected to exhibit sativa-leaning growth characteristics, potentially resulting in medium-large calyx stacks and angular bud structures. Cultivators aiming for its signature aroma often select for limonene-rich phenotypes, targeting terpene totals above 1.5% by dry weight. Careful attention to late-stage temperatures may influence anthocyanin expression, potentially adding purple hues.

The plant's trichome production is generally dense and glassy when grown and harvested optimally. Proper drying and curing, often around 60°F and 60% RH, are crucial for preserving the integrity of the trichomes and maintaining the strain's aromatic complexity and grind quality.
